How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 33142?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 33142 Studio Apartments | $1,767 | $1,234 | $3,048 |
| 33142 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,071 | $673 | $4,553 |
| 33142 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,663 | $814 | $4,050 |
| 33142 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,204 | $2,467 | $6,195 |
| 33142 4 Bedroom Apartments | $6,843 | $2,800 | $8,349 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Studio the 33142 ZIP Code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in 33142 with Studio?
Currently the most affordable Studio in 33142 is at The Patton listed at $1,150.
How much is the average rent for a Studio 33142 Apartment?
The average rent for a Studio Apartment in 33142 is $1,767.
What is the largest available Studio 33142 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in 33142 is a 677 square feet unit starting from $1,150 at The Patton.
